At the Token 2049 event in Singapore, industry experts shared their top picks for Layer 1 blockchains, with Solana, Ethereum, Ton, and Sui emerging as favorites. Solana was praised for its high transaction speeds and low costs, particularly in the gaming and decentralized finance sectors. Ethereum remains a cornerstone of blockchain development, but its slower transaction speeds have led some developers to explore alternatives. Layer 2 solutions, such as Etherlink and roll-ups, are being developed to address Ethereum's scalability issues. Ton, developed by Telegram, offers unique features and is gaining attention, while Sui is positioning itself as a competitor to established platforms. Community strength was also recognized as a key driver of blockchain success. Bitcoin's dominance, despite technological limitations, was attributed to its strong community and social consensus. Ethereum and Solana were also acknowledged for their engaged user bases and developer ecosystems. The experts predict that consolidation among blockchains may occur in the future, with smaller projects likely to fade away.
